Where are the refugee camps in UK?

Enclosed within chained-linked fencing topped with barbed wire, the UK government has created its first ‘migrant camps’ at two former army facilities; one is a training camp in Wales, the other is Napier Barracks near Folkestone in Kent.

Which city in the UK has the most foreigners?

The UK’s migrant population is concentrated in London. Around 35% of people living in the UK who were born abroad live in the capital city. Similarly, around 37% of people living in London were born outside the UK, compared with 14% for the UK as a whole.

How many refugees are there in the UK 2022?

The UK offered protection, in the form of asylum, humanitarian protection, alternative forms of leave and resettlement, to 15,684 people (including dependants) in the year ending June 2022. Of these: 12,968 were granted refugee status following an asylum application (‘asylum’) 859 were granted humanitarian protection.

What are the safe asylum routes to the UK?

There are three main safe routes to the UK for refugees and their families:

  • Refugee family reunion. Refugee Family Reunion provides a safe way for family members to join someone who has already been granted refugee status in the UK.
  • Refugee resettlement.
  • Humanitarian visas.
